Second-Tier Governance Deployment – Part II



Posted by: Robert E. Davis
Framework, Node, Stakeholder, Decision Theory, Fiduciary Responsibility, Governance Tree, Information Theory, Information Security Governance, Information Security Management, ISG, ISM, CISM

Governance definitional phrases typically embrace language explaining relationships and incentives among ‘oversight committee’ members, senior executives, and ’stakeholders’ resulting in financial accountability, transparent responsibility, and assertion reliability. Exercising effective governance throughout an entity requires the top level oversight committee and senior executives have an unambiguous understanding of what to expect from programs, systems, and processes. An entity’s oversight committee and senior executives’ should be equipped to direct resource deployments, evaluate the entity’s status regarding existing plans and determine strategies as well as objectives for effective and efficient programs. Foundationally, organizational information and communication relies on a hierarchical data structure, with the parent node (commonly designated as an entities ‘Tone at the Top’) connecting to offspring to drive cohesiveness.

First-Tier Governance Development - Part II



Posted by: Robert E. Davis
Framework, Node, Stakeholder, Decision Theory, Fiduciary Responsibility, Governance Tree, Information Theory, Information Security Governance, Information Security Management, ISG, ISM, CISM

Information and decision theories have point convergences when conjoined with the binodal Governance Tree depicting entity relationships. Information theory practice domains include data processing systems design, organization analysis, and advertising effectiveness; whereas decision theory practice areas encompass organization, learning, cybernetics, and sub-optimization disciplines. At the application-level, information theory techniques can be utilized for classification determination, impact assessments, and technological valuations while decision theory techniques can be employed for objectives determination, interaction assessments, performance estimates, and organizational analysis.

Commonly, entities are developed to satisfy a perceived need for a particular product or service based on available information. Some individuals and groups may consider it an “inconvenient truth” that organizational activities are indirectly, if not directly, impacted by extrapolated external conditions presented in root information. Collectively, first-tier Governance Tree entities represent external parties capable of directing and/or controlling second-tier nodal information and communication activity. Specifically, first-tier external parties provide expectation information impacting linked nodes within the Governance Tree model.

First-Tier Governance Development - Part I



Posted by: Robert E. Davis
Framework, Node, Stakeholder, Fiduciary Responsibility, Governance Tree, Information Security Governance, Information Security Management, ISG, ISM, CISM

Organizationally, governance is the system by which entities are directed and controlled. “Potential stakeholders usually rely upon governance elements prior to investing their time, talent, and/or money.” Leadership, stewardship, ethics, security, vision, direction, influence, and values are prominent components within entity-level governance enabling the flow of stakeholder expectations to construct an effective ISG framework. Descriptively; ISG development echoes how an entity’s information security management team intends to accomplish the organizational safeguarding mission. Properly framed, ISG supports stakeholder expectations related to management’s explicit or implicit fiduciary responsibilities.

When framing governance, domains can be formed and connected through parent-child information relationships. Idiomatically, a technological hierarchical structure is often called a tree. It is composed of a set of elements known as nodes that are abstractively linked. However, dissimilar to biological trees, technological trees have an inverted germination base, where lower-level accessibility is only achieved through top-down paths to associated elements. Regarding architectural design, the ‘Governance Tree‘ paradigm currently has a ‘height’ of six (number of levels), a ‘moment’ of one-hundred-thirty-five (number of nodes), a ‘weight’ of one-hundred-twenty-eight (number of leaves), and a ‘radix’ of one (number of roots). Interpretively, present Governance Tree ‘dimensions’ enable describing managerial information and communication aspects permitting alignment of nodal families.
